Excited Hybrid Car Market, Chery Indonesia Will Consider

JAKARTA - The Hybrid Electric Vehicle (HEV) market is increasingly promising in Indonesia, as evidenced by reports of sales of various manufacturers in the country that continue to increase.

Reflecting on wholesale data as of February 2024, based on a report by the Association of Indonesian Automotive Industries (Gaikindo), the Toyota Innova Zenix Hybrid is the best-selling with the delivery of 1,169 units, followed by other models from the Suzuki Hybrid as many as 718 units and Ertiga Hybrid 459 units.

Seeing the market share that continues to receive warm welcome, Chery also began to look at the market (HEV). This was revealed by the Head of Brand Department of PT Chery Sales Indonesia, Rifkie Setiawan.

"Certainly, because all brands are now starting to look at the hybrid market, it can be seen that the market for new energy for 60 percent cars is still hybrid dominance, so yes, it's also attractive to hybrid," he said, when met in the Pantai Indah Kapuk 2 area, Friday, March 22.

Taking the market will also be a consideration, because Chery also has several environmentally friendly vehicle models ranging from hybrid to PHEV (Plug-in Hybrid Electric Vehicle).

As is known, the hybrid model of Chery has been present in neighboring the Philippines, where there are the Tiggo 5X Pro Hybrid models, and the Tiggo 7 Pro Hybrid to the Tiggo 8 Pro PHEV.

"When we talk about this year's plan, we will present PHEV first, but to be sure when we haven't got an approval from the headquarter, it's possible to step back to next year because we can see which opportunities can come in first," he added.
